2019-11-17 |
Mark Wooding | key.c, pgen.c: Add missing guards for `del' to property... |
commit | commitdiff | tree | snapshot |
2019-11-17 |
Mark Wooding | *.py: Use `str.replace' rather than `str.translate'. |
commit | commitdiff | tree | snapshot |
2019-11-17 |
Mark Wooding | buffer.c: Fix typoed variable name in `assert'. |
commit | commitdiff | tree | snapshot |
2019-09-22 |
Mark Wooding | Release 1.3.0.1. 1.3.0.1 |
commit | commitdiff | tree | snapshot |
2019-09-22 |
Mark Wooding | setup.py: Update required Catacomb version. |
commit | commitdiff | tree | snapshot |
2019-09-21 |
Mark Wooding | Release 1.3.0. 1.3.0 |
commit | commitdiff | tree | snapshot |
2019-09-21 |
Mark Wooding | debian/control: Bump `catacomb-dev' dependency for... |
commit | commitdiff | tree | snapshot |
2019-09-21 |
Mark Wooding | setup.py: Update mLib dependency to match `debian/control'. |
commit | commitdiff | tree | snapshot |
2019-09-21 |
Mark Wooding | Merge branch 'mdw/aead' |
commit | commitdiff | tree | snapshot |
2019-09-21 |
Mark Wooding | algorithms.c, etc.: Support the new AEAD abstraction. |
commit | commitdiff | tree | snapshot |
2019-09-21 |
Mark Wooding | algorithms.py: Support the new blockcipher-based MAC... |
commit | commitdiff | tree | snapshot |
2019-09-21 |
Mark Wooding | algorithms.c: Add missing `copy' methods on hash and... |
commit | commitdiff | tree | snapshot |
2019-09-21 |
Mark Wooding | catacomb/__init__.py: Add `KeySZ.pad' method. |
commit | commitdiff | tree | snapshot |
2019-09-21 |
Mark Wooding | pock.1: Explicitly resolve the absolute-value wrapping... |
commit | commitdiff | tree | snapshot |
2019-09-21 |
Mark Wooding | pock.1: Fix clumsy wording in Pocklington proof. |
commit | commitdiff | tree | snapshot |
2019-09-21 |
Mark Wooding | pock.1: Make a less fatuous observation. |
commit | commitdiff | tree | snapshot |
2019-09-21 |
Mark Wooding | pock.1: Fix Pocklington proof. |
commit | commitdiff | tree | snapshot |
2019-09-21 |
Mark Wooding | pock.1: Mention Baillie-PSW and why `pock' is still... |
commit | commitdiff | tree | snapshot |
2019-09-21 |
Mark Wooding | pock: Add the `-s' option to the usage synopsis. |
commit | commitdiff | tree | snapshot |
2019-09-21 |
Mark Wooding | pock: Consistently use lowercase and no dots in option... |
commit | commitdiff | tree | snapshot |
2019-02-07 |
Mark Wooding | pock: Set the sieve vector size correctly. |
commit | commitdiff | tree | snapshot |
2019-02-07 |
Mark Wooding | pock: Report `duplicate label' as an expected error. |
commit | commitdiff | tree | snapshot |
2018-12-24 |
Mark Wooding | Release 1.2.1.1. 1.2.1.1 |
commit | commitdiff | tree | snapshot |
2018-12-24 |
Mark Wooding | debian/control: Build-depend on `python-all-dev', not... |
commit | commitdiff | tree | snapshot |
2018-12-24 |
Mark Wooding | debian/: Use `dh_python2' for packaging. |
commit | commitdiff | tree | snapshot |
2018-12-24 |
Mark Wooding | setup.py: Fix the advertised package URL. |
commit | commitdiff | tree | snapshot |
2018-11-11 |
Mark Wooding | pock: Actually, the word `check' isn't optional. |
commit | commitdiff | tree | snapshot |
2018-11-10 |
Mark Wooding | algorithms.c, knock-on: Eliminate `f_freeme' flags. |
commit | commitdiff | tree | snapshot |
2018-11-10 |
Mark Wooding | algorithms.c: Slightly simplify integer-hashing methods. |
commit | commitdiff | tree | snapshot |
2018-11-10 |
Mark Wooding | bytestring.c: Implement indexing, slicing, concatenatio... |
commit | commitdiff | tree | snapshot |
2018-11-10 |
Mark Wooding | bytestring.c: Cache empty and singleton strings. |
commit | commitdiff | tree | snapshot |
2018-11-10 |
Mark Wooding | bytestring.c (dowrap): Factor out allocating the bytest... |
commit | commitdiff | tree | snapshot |
2018-11-10 |
Mark Wooding | Consistently make keyword-lists be static and read... |
commit | commitdiff | tree | snapshot |
2018-11-10 |
Mark Wooding | catacomb/__init__.py: Missed a `ByteString.zero' opport... |
commit | commitdiff | tree | snapshot |
2018-11-10 |
Mark Wooding | catacomb-python.h: Eliminate redundant declaration... |
commit | commitdiff | tree | snapshot |
2018-11-10 |
Mark Wooding | rand.c, pgen.c: Invalidate random generators from pgen... |
commit | commitdiff | tree | snapshot |
2018-11-10 |
Mark Wooding | debian/control: Build-depend on `python-all-dev', not... |
commit | commitdiff | tree | snapshot |
2018-11-10 |
Mark Wooding | debian/: Use `dh_python2' for packaging. |
commit | commitdiff | tree | snapshot |
2018-11-10 |
Mark Wooding | debian/copyright, .mailmap: Convert to machine-readable... |
commit | commitdiff | tree | snapshot |
2018-11-10 |
Mark Wooding | *.c: Spruce up class docstrings. |
commit | commitdiff | tree | snapshot |
2018-11-10 |
Mark Wooding | buffer.c: Add `WriteBuffer.contents' property. |
commit | commitdiff | tree | snapshot |
2018-11-10 |
Mark Wooding | algorithms.c: Reformat some of the `keysz' code. |
commit | commitdiff | tree | snapshot |
2018-11-10 |
Mark Wooding | setup.py: Fix the advertised package URL. |
commit | commitdiff | tree | snapshot |
2018-11-10 |
Mark Wooding | pock: New program for generating and verifying primalit... |
commit | commitdiff | tree | snapshot |
2017-07-15 |
Mark Wooding | catacomb/__init__.py: Awful bodge for symbol conflict. |
commit | commitdiff | tree | snapshot |
2017-07-15 |
Mark Wooding | catacomb/__init__.py: Rearrange the imports. |
commit | commitdiff | tree | snapshot |
2017-07-15 |
Mark Wooding | catacomb/__init__.py: Import `sys' as a whole. |
commit | commitdiff | tree | snapshot |
2017-07-15 |
Mark Wooding | buffer.c: Fix typoed variable name in `assert'. |
commit | commitdiff | tree | snapshot |
2017-07-15 |
Mark Wooding | rand.c: Newline to placate GCC. |
commit | commitdiff | tree | snapshot |
2017-07-07 |
Mark Wooding | pwsafe.1: Documentation for the password safe. |
commit | commitdiff | tree | snapshot |
2017-07-07 |
Mark Wooding | pwsafe: Change the default crypto. |
commit | commitdiff | tree | snapshot |
2017-07-07 |
Mark Wooding | MANIFEST.in: Make a separate section for scripts. |
commit | commitdiff | tree | snapshot |
2017-07-07 |
Mark Wooding | catacomb/__init__.py: Show selected `hash' in *DSA... |
commit | commitdiff | tree | snapshot |
2017-07-07 |
Mark Wooding | MANIFEST.in: Include any manual pages. |
commit | commitdiff | tree | snapshot |
2017-07-07 |
Mark Wooding | MANIFEST.in: Add an Emacs mode dropping. |
commit | commitdiff | tree | snapshot |
2017-07-07 |
Mark Wooding | Merge remote-tracking branch 'origin/HEAD' |
commit | commitdiff | tree | snapshot |
2017-07-01 |
Mark Wooding | catacomb/pwsafe.py: Fix stupid error which breaks ... |
commit | commitdiff | tree | snapshot |
2017-06-16 |
Mark Wooding | Release 1.2.1. 1.2.1 |
commit | commitdiff | tree | snapshot |
2017-06-15 |
Mark Wooding | pubkey.c (dsa_setup): Make sure `u' is None or an MP... |
commit | commitdiff | tree | snapshot |
2017-06-15 |
Mark Wooding | pubkey.c: Fix keyword-argument order for KCDSAPriv... |
commit | commitdiff | tree | snapshot |
2017-06-15 |
Mark Wooding | ec.c: Fix embarrassing use-after-free in EC point hashing. |
commit | commitdiff | tree | snapshot |
2017-05-14 |
Mark Wooding | Release 1.2.0. 1.2.0 |
commit | commitdiff | tree | snapshot |
2017-05-14 |
Mark Wooding | pubkey.c: Allow RSA key generation with user-chosen... |
commit | commitdiff | tree | snapshot |
2017-05-14 |
Mark Wooding | mp.c: Add binding for `leastcongruent' function. |
commit | commitdiff | tree | snapshot |
2017-05-14 |
Mark Wooding | pubkey.c: Add support for Ed448 signatures, following... |
commit | commitdiff | tree | snapshot |
2017-05-14 |
Mark Wooding | catacomb/__init__.py: Settle on SHAKE256 for X448 box... |
commit | commitdiff | tree | snapshot |
2017-05-14 |
Mark Wooding | pubkey.c: Support the `ed2559ctx' signature scheme... |
commit | commitdiff | tree | snapshot |
2017-05-14 |
Mark Wooding | pubkey.c: Capture Ed25519 binding in a macro. |
commit | commitdiff | tree | snapshot |
2017-05-14 |
Mark Wooding | catacomb/__init__.py: Add `beginhash', `endhash' to... |
commit | commitdiff | tree | snapshot |
2017-05-14 |
Mark Wooding | catacomb/__init__.py: Refactor the XDH and EdDSA classes. |
commit | commitdiff | tree | snapshot |
2017-05-14 |
Mark Wooding | pubkey.c: Factor out commonality between X25519 and... |
commit | commitdiff | tree | snapshot |
2017-05-14 |
Mark Wooding | Add support for SHA3 and related algorithms. |
commit | commitdiff | tree | snapshot |
2017-05-14 |
Mark Wooding | algorithms.c: Add basic support for Keccak[1600, n]. |
commit | commitdiff | tree | snapshot |
2017-05-14 |
Mark Wooding | algorithms.py: Support SHA512/224 and SHA512/256. |
commit | commitdiff | tree | snapshot |
2017-05-14 |
Mark Wooding | algorithms.py: Cope better with algs with funny charact... |
commit | commitdiff | tree | snapshot |
2017-05-14 |
Mark Wooding | rand.c, algorithms.py: Change how kinds of RNGs are... |
commit | commitdiff | tree | snapshot |
2017-05-14 |
Mark Wooding | bytestring.c, catacomb/__init__.py: Introduce and use... |
commit | commitdiff | tree | snapshot |
2017-05-14 |
Mark Wooding | catacomb/__init__.py: Calculate `X25519_BASE' and ... |
commit | commitdiff | tree | snapshot |
2017-05-14 |
Mark Wooding | utils.c: Raise exceptions from `convTHING' with null... |
commit | commitdiff | tree | snapshot |
2017-05-14 |
Mark Wooding | bytestring.c: Use `arg' rather than `args' for argument... |
commit | commitdiff | tree | snapshot |
2017-05-14 |
Mark Wooding | catacomb/__init__.py: Rename stupidly named arguments. |
commit | commitdiff | tree | snapshot |
2017-05-14 |
Mark Wooding | catacomb/__init__.py: Fix bungled `unbox' method of... |
commit | commitdiff | tree | snapshot |
2017-05-14 |
Mark Wooding | Merge branch '1.1.x' |
commit | commitdiff | tree | snapshot |
2017-05-14 |
Mark Wooding | Release 1.1.2. 1.1.2 |
commit | commitdiff | tree | snapshot |
2017-05-13 |
Mark Wooding | catacomb/__init__.py: Fix up cipher etc. names better. |
commit | commitdiff | tree | snapshot |
2017-05-13 |
Mark Wooding | algorithms.c: Support the new 16-bit key-size descriptors. |
commit | commitdiff | tree | snapshot |
2017-05-13 |
Mark Wooding | group.c: Track Catacomb group internals change. |
commit | commitdiff | tree | snapshot |
2017-05-13 |
Mark Wooding | utils.c: Raise exceptions from `convTHING' with null... |
commit | commitdiff | tree | snapshot |
2017-05-13 |
Mark Wooding | Return `long' objects when `int' is requested but the... |
commit | commitdiff | tree | snapshot |
2017-05-13 |
Mark Wooding | bytestring.c: Check for cached hash more carefully. |
commit | commitdiff | tree | snapshot |
2017-05-13 |
Mark Wooding | rand.c: Careful range checking on `block' and `mp'. |
commit | commitdiff | tree | snapshot |
2017-05-13 |
Mark Wooding | *.c: Fix docstrings for methods. |
commit | commitdiff | tree | snapshot |
2017-05-13 |
Mark Wooding | Further fixing to use `Py_ssize_t' in place of int. |
commit | commitdiff | tree | snapshot |
2017-05-07 |
Mark Wooding | algorithms.c: Check whether `setiv' and `bdry' are... |
commit | commitdiff | tree | snapshot |
2017-05-05 |
Mark Wooding | catacomb/__init__.py: Add printing for more key types. |
commit | commitdiff | tree | snapshot |
2017-05-05 |
Mark Wooding | catacomb/__init__.py: Don't print secret bits of keys... |
commit | commitdiff | tree | snapshot |
2017-05-05 |
Mark Wooding | catacomb/__init__.py: Add `_clsname' for printing class... |
commit | commitdiff | tree | snapshot |
2017-05-04 |
Mark Wooding | catacomb/__init__.py: Abstract out common printing... |
commit | commitdiff | tree | snapshot |
2017-05-04 |
Mark Wooding | pubkey.c: Change the arguments to {DSA,KCDSA}{Pub,Priv}. |
commit | commitdiff | tree | snapshot |
2017-05-04 |
Mark Wooding | catacomb/__init__.py: Print group elements properly. |
commit | commitdiff | tree | snapshot |
next |